SQL存储过程是数据库管理系统中的一种重要编程元素,它是一组为了完成特定功能的SQL语句集,被编译并存储在数据库中,可以被多次调用,以提高数据库操作的效率和应用程序的性能。在SQL Server 2008中,存储过程扮演着尤为关键的角色,因为它允许开发人员封装复杂的业务逻辑,实现数据处理的模块化,同时提供安全性和性能优化。 "SQL存储过程解密工具"是一个专门用于解析和理解存储过程内部代码的软件。在某些情况下,可能需要解密存储过程,例如,当你接手一个已有的项目,但源代码丢失或者不完整,或者需要查看内部逻辑来优化性能,排查错误,甚至进行安全审计时。SQLUnLock是这样一个工具,它能帮助开发者查看存储过程中的T-SQL代码,即使这些过程在数据库中被设置为不可读或加密。 SQLUnLock的使用方法通常包括以下步骤: 1. 连接到SQL Server实例:你需要通过输入服务器名称、数据库名、用户名和密码,连接到包含需要解密存储过程的数据库。 2. 选择目标存储过程:在连接成功后,你可以浏览并选择要解密的存储过程。 3. 解密过程:点击解密按钮,SQLUnLock将尝试读取存储过程的二进制代码,并将其转换回可读的T-SQL格式。 4. 查看和分析代码:解密后的代码会显示在界面上,你可以阅读代码,了解其工作原理,或复制到其他编辑器进行进一步分析和修改。 然而,需要注意的是,解密存储过程可能涉及到版权和隐私问题。在没有得到适当授权的情况下解密他人的代码可能违反法律。因此,在使用此类工具时,确保你有合法的权限,尊重他人的知识产权是非常重要的。 此外,虽然解密工具可以提供方便,但最好的做法是始终保留源代码和文档。这样可以避免在未来需要解密和理解代码时遇到困难。对于团队协作和长期维护的项目,使用版本控制系统(如Git)和文档管理系统(如JIRA)能够极大地提高效率和减少潜在问题。 在数据库管理和开发中,了解存储过程的工作原理和优化技巧是至关重要的。这包括学习如何创建、修改和执行存储过程,以及如何利用索引、缓存和查询优化器来提升性能。此外,熟悉T-SQL语言,理解其语法和函数,也是成为SQL高手的必备条件。 "SQL存储过程解密工具"如SQLUnLock是数据库管理员和开发人员的有力助手,它能够帮助我们更好地理解和管理SQL Server 2008中的存储过程,但也提醒我们在使用过程中要遵守相应的法规和道德规范。
- 1
- 粉丝: 0
- 资源: 4
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助